Job Description
Join Calex as an Automotive Painting Technician in Whitehorse, YT! This full-time, permanent role offers $32.00 per hour for 30 to 40 hours weekly in a fast-paced, physically demanding environment. Responsibilities include estimating repair costs, preparing and painting vehicle surfaces, and maintaining a clean workspace. Candidates should have a secondary school diploma and 1-7 months experience, with skills in paint spraying. Enjoy benefits like free parking and flexible scheduling including overtime. Ideal for individuals with a valid driver's license who are detail-oriented, reliable, and teamwork-focused. Canadian citizens, permanent or temporary residents, and other candidates are welcome to apply.
